Oklahoma St. signs forward from Virginia academy

AP

STILLWATER, Okla. (AP) — Oklahoma State basketball coach Travis Ford has announced the signing of a 6-foot-6 forward from Fork Union Military Academy in Virginia.

Ford says Tavarius Shine signed a National Letter of Intent to play at OSU.

Shine says he was also recruited by Michigan, Tennessee, Wichita State, Tulsa, Houston, Rhode Island, Rutgers, Old Dominion, Utah State and Richmond. He attended Fork Union after graduating from MacArthur High School in Irving, Texas.
